About this role

Manage renewable generation projects from pre-bid and buyout through construction and final acceptance. After final acceptance, oversee operation of the renewable generation asset. Oversee the planning, design, licensing, construction, and start-up of new renewable energy power projects. Lead or provide support for various phases of new renewable energy development projects, including contract negotiations, review of emerging technologies, and issues related to environmental, land, and quality assurance. Ensure compliance with power purchase agreement and large generator interconnect agreements.


BHE Renewables delivers sustainable energy solutions for customers and communities. We own, operate and develop wind, solar, geothermal, hydroelectric and natural gas projects in 11 U.S. states. The power generated is sold into energy markets or directly to customers through long-term purchase agreements.

Headquartered in Des Moines, Iowa, BHE Renewables is an innovative and growing company with new offices in Phoenix and San Diego. Our 50/50 joint venture with Occidental Petroleum has led to a demonstration project showing how TerraLithium technology is used to extract lithium from the brine presently flowing through our geothermal plants in Imperial Valley, CA.

Headquartered in Las Vegas, Nevada, NV Energy, Inc. is a holding company with principal subsidiaries, Nevada Power Company and Sierra Pacific Power Company, doing business as NV Energy. Serving a combined 45,592-square-mile service territory, NV Energy provides a wide range of energy services and products to approximately 2.4 million citizens of Nevada and nearly 40 million tourists annually.
